01/07/08 / Aussie music legends' gear to go on show

As music fans and industry gathered to celebrate this year’s inductees into the ARIA Hall of Fame, the Arts Centre has announced an agreement to design and host a new annual ARIA Hall of Fame exhibition showcasing the careers of the selected inductees. The exhibition will feature memorabilia from each of the inductees' careers, from concert photos and album posters, to costumes and instruments. Each year will be different and will rely upon donations from the artists themselves, their labels and private collectors. 29/06/08 / Final performer + presenter announcement

With the 2008 ARIA HALL OF FAME event just two days away, organisers are delighted to announce a stellar line-up of musicians and presenters who will help induct RUSSELL MORRIS, DRAGON, THE TRIFFIDS, ROLF HARRIS and MAX MERRITT into the ARIA HALL OF FAME, proudly presented by Vodafone, at Melbourne Town Hall on TUESDAY, 1 JULY.

A drum-roll please for THE LIVING END, RICHARD WILKINS, IAN MOSS, JAMES REYNE, GLENN A. BAKER, KASEY CHAMBERS, BILL CHAMBERS, COL JOYE AM, NICK CAVE, ROB SNARSKI, STEVE KILBEY & TIM POWLES (THE CHURCH), ROB HIRST, TIM FREEDMAN (THE WHITLAMS) and some very special guests who will accompany ROLF HARRIS to perform his hit Tie Me Kangaroo Down Sport. 13/06/08 / Final inductees announced

Two bona fide Australian icons are the last to be honoured at the 2008 ARIA Hall of Fame, proudly presented by Vodafone. He's painted the Queen of England, but in Australia we'll always know ROLF HARRIS as the lovable larrikin who sang the infectious Tie Me Kangaroo Down Sport and discovered that a sheet of freshly painted hardboard made a wonderful sounding instrument he dubbed 'the Wobble Board'. In addition to the five music inductees, ARIA is pleased to announce that legendary broadcaster and country music aficionado JOHN LAWS will receive an ARIA Lifetime Achievement Award. The ARIA Lifetime Achievement Award recognises a contribution, by an Australian, spanning at least 20 years and preferably an entire professional career. 05/06/08 / Two more inductees announced

Joining Russell Morris and Dragon as 2008 inductees into the ARIA Hall of Fame are two artists who sit at opposite ends of the music spectrum. One act was conceived in Perth in the late 1970's and became the first Australian band to land the coveted front cover of NME. The other was a superstar in his home country of New Zealand before his fame spread across the Tasman.
